Kondasawari Village

Kondasawari is an inhabited village in Sausar Sub-district of Chhindwara district, Madhya Pradesh. Its Census village code is 495320, the Census 2011 record lists 389 people in 81 households and the reported area is 743.81 hectares. The local references include Sausar CD Block and the nearest town reference is Sausar at about 27 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 389 people in 81 households, with 198 male residents and 191 female residents. The average household size is 4.8, and SC share is 0% and ST share is 78.92% for Kondasawari. Population density works out to about 52.3 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Kondasawari show that net sown area is 168.73 hectares and irrigated land is 8.45 hectares (5%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
